Flash Flood

Columbia, NY · Jul 14, 2021

Slow-moving thunderstorms trained over Rensselaer County during the afternoon of the 14th, resulting in a bullseye of 2-5 of rainfall over two to three hours over central and southern portions of the county.

Flash Flood

Niagara, NY · Jul 20, 2021

A cold front dropped from north to south across the area. Unstable conditions were evident ahead of this, with about 2000 J/kg CAPE developing by late afternoon. Moderate mid-level shear was present with a shortwave just ahead of the front.

Flash Flood

Nassau, NY · Jul 9, 2021

Tropical Storm Elsa tracked across the eastern portion of the area during the morning hours of July 9, with heavy rainfall north and west of the storm's center resulting in flash flooding across portions of Long Island and the Lower Hudson Valley.
